I am the stranger, I am the one
Born by the night on the glen
Four legs, two legs, grey death to come
Stalking the houses of men

Silver they shot at me, silver and pride
Thinking that dawn will come soon
Bullets I gather, plucked out of my side
Offered as pearls to the moon

Down to the village I sing my old song
‘Who will you push through the door?
Who is the innocent? Who is the wronged?
Whose is the blood on the floor?’

Under their windows I howl through the night
‘Bring me each one with a heart!’
Clutching their riches, huddled in fright,
Thinking they know where to start

Soon they will bring me a morsal so small
one with no family or home
Orphan or coinless, not of them at all
Someone unloved and unknown.

‘Here’ they call, ‘Here is the one with a heart,’
Pushing the child through the gate.
‘Eat as you will and then, monster, depart!’
While the sun sets on their fate.

Leaping the walls as they tremble and grieve,
safe is the child at the door
‘You’re what I take, it’s the heart that I leave,
Yours is the blood on the floor.’

I am the stranger, I am the one
Born by the night on the glen
Four legs, two legs, grey death to come
Stalking the houses of men
